PNG: Raster, Transparent, Good Enough for Most Things
PNG is a raster format — it's stored as a fixed grid of pixels, the way a photo is. That makes it the easiest format to drop into a slide deck, a website, WhatsApp, or a Word document, and it supports a transparent background, so the code can sit on a colored card or product packaging without a white box around it. The tradeoff is that a raster file has a fixed resolution: it looks sharp at the size it was generated for, but stretching it larger than that starts to blur or pixelate the pattern, which can make it unscannable at billboard or banner scale. For business cards, product labels, flyers, screens, and most everyday digital use, PNG is the right default and the format most people should reach for first.
SVG: Vector, Scales to Any Size Without Pixelating
SVG is a vector format — instead of a pixel grid, it's built from mathematical paths describing the shapes of the code's modules. That means an SVG file can be scaled from the size of a coin to the size of a highway hoarding and the edges stay perfectly crisp at every size, because there's no fixed resolution to run out of. This is the format to use for anything printed large: banners, standees, event backdrops, vehicle wraps, and billboards. It's also the safest default to hand to a print vendor when you don't yet know the final print size, since a single SVG file works at every size a PNG would need to be re-exported for.
- PNG: raster, fixed resolution, best for screens and small-to-medium print.
- SVG: vector, resolution-independent, best for large-format print that must never pixelate.
- PDF: vector under the hood (same scalability as SVG), best when the destination is a print-shop document workflow.
- JPG: raster, no transparency support, rarely the right choice for a QR code.
- EPS: a legacy vector format some older print shops and design tools still require.
PDF: Vector Output for Print-Shop Workflows
A PDF export of a QR code is built on the same vector data as an SVG, so it scales just as cleanly — the difference is really about the workflow it fits into rather than the visual output. Print shops, packaging designers, and anyone laying out a brochure or a poster in a document-based tool typically want a PDF they can drop straight into an existing print-production file, embed at any size, and send to a printer without a format-conversion step. If your printer or designer already works in PDFs — which is common for packaging inserts, menus, and multi-page print jobs — exporting the QR code as a PDF from the start saves that extra conversion.
JPG and EPS: The Two Formats People Forget
JPG is a raster format like PNG, but it doesn't support transparency — every JPG has a solid background, usually white — and it uses lossy compression, which can introduce subtle artifacting around the sharp edges of a QR code's modules at high compression. It's rarely the right choice for a QR code specifically, since PNG does everything JPG does with none of the downsides, but it exists as an export option for cases where a smaller file size matters more than a clean transparent background.
EPS is an older vector format that predates SVG's widespread adoption on the web. It's less commonly needed today, but some established print shops, packaging vendors, and design tools (particularly ones built around legacy Adobe workflows) still ask for it specifically, so having it available in a bulk export avoids a back-and-forth with a vendor who won't accept anything else.
Why This Matters More the Moment You Reprint
Format choice matters most at the exact moment a QR code needs to be reprinted at a different size than it was first designed for — a code created for a business card that later needs to go on a storefront banner, or a packaging insert that gets scaled up for a trade-show backdrop. If the only file on hand is a small PNG, scaling it up means pixelation and a real risk the code stops scanning reliably; if the original export was a vector SVG or PDF, the exact same file works at the new size with no quality loss and no need to regenerate anything.

Frequently Asked Questions
What's the best file format for a QR code — PNG, SVG, or PDF?
It depends on where the code is going. PNG is best for screens and small-to-medium print (business cards, labels, flyers). SVG is best for large-format print — banners, standees, billboards — since it's vector-based and never pixelates at any size. PDF is best when your print shop or design workflow already runs on PDF documents.

Why does a PNG QR code sometimes fail to scan after being printed large?
PNG is a raster format with a fixed resolution. Scaling it up beyond the resolution it was exported at causes pixelation, which can distort the code's modules enough that a scanner can't read them reliably. Vector formats (SVG or PDF) don't have this problem since they scale mathematically rather than stretching pixels.
When should I use EPS instead of SVG?
Only when a specific print vendor, packaging supplier, or older design tool explicitly asks for an EPS file — it's a legacy vector format some established print workflows still require. For most modern use, SVG achieves the same scalability and is more widely supported.

Does JPG support a transparent background like PNG?
No. JPG always has a solid background, usually white, and uses lossy compression that can introduce minor artifacting around a QR code's sharp edges. PNG supports transparency and has no compression artifacts, which is why it's the better raster choice for a QR code in almost every case.
Is PDF the same quality as SVG for printing?
Yes — a PDF export of a QR code is built on the same vector data as an SVG, so it scales just as cleanly with no quality loss. The choice between them usually comes down to workflow: PDF fits directly into a document-based print process, while SVG is more common for web and general design tools.
